Duck Lake Regional Interpretive Center is a Canadian Museum based in Duck Lake, Saskatchewan. Duck Lake Regional Interpretive Center is located at Hwy 11 (The Louis Riel Trail) between Prince Albert and Saskatoon, Saskatchewan 212, Duck Lake, SK S, Duck Lake, Saskatchewan S0K 1J0, Canada.
